Product Overview

The VL53L1X time-of-flight laser distance sensor is a compact 400cm range proximity and distance module that measures how far away objects are by timing reflected laser light, making it ideal for robotics, obstacle avoidance, smart devices, and interactive projects. Designed for easy use with Arduino, Raspberry Pi, and ESP32, this pre-soldered sensor helps add accurate non-contact ranging to prototypes, mobile robots, home automation builds, gesture-triggered controls, and other embedded electronics where reliable short- to mid-range distance detection is needed for drones, kiosks, and touchless interfaces.

Features & Specs

VL53L1X SensorUses the VL53L1X time-of-flight laser sensor for non-contact distance and proximity measurement.

400cm RangeMeasures object distance up to 400cm for short- to mid-range sensing applications.

Laser RangingCalculates distance by timing reflected laser light from nearby objects.

Board CompatibilityWorks with Arduino, Raspberry Pi, and ESP32 development platforms.

Pre-Soldered ModuleComes pre-soldered for easier integration into prototypes and embedded builds.

Typical ApplicationsIdeal for robotics, obstacle avoidance, home automation, and interactive projects.

Touchless ControlSupports gesture-triggered controls, smart devices, kiosks, drones, and mobile robots.
